In the Kurgan region, a resident of the village of Mike was detained, who, while drunk, threatened a police officer with an ax and chopped up her car. This was reported on the website of the regional department of the UK.
According to the investigation, on the evening of December 3, the relatives of the detainee called the police and said that the man had gotten drunk and was behaving aggressively. The local police officer responded to the call and entered the house.
While the employee was inside, the man stood in the courtyard of the house with an ax in his hands, threatened the police officer, and then broke all the windows in the official car with it and hit the body several times. After this he was detained.
A case was opened against the 37-year-old attacker under Part 1 of Article 318 of the Criminal Code (use of violence against a government official). He will be charged in the near future, and the investigator is going to send a petition to the court for his arrest.
